Through the collaboration and contributions of EMU, the organisation of the Music Foundation and the main sponsorship of Turkish İş Bank,  a concert by Rüya Taner will be taking place at Rauf Raif Denktaş Culture and Congress Center at 8:00 p.m. on Monday, 18 December 2017.

Titled “TRNC University Recitals”, the concert taking place of within the scope of Rüya Taner’s “A Town, A Recital” project will host pieces from Taner, R.Schumann, C. Debussy, F. Mendelssohn, F. Chopin, Ed. Grieg and Z. Kodaly. The concert is free of charge and open to public.

Who is Rüya Taner?

Acknowledged as one of the new generation Turkish pianists and Steinway and Sons Artist Rüya Taner started her first studies in music with her father Yılmaz Taner. She entered Ankara State Conservatory at a young age and continued her studies in piano with Mithat Fenmen and Tulga Çetiz. At the age of 11, she benefited from “Law on the Raising of Gifted Children” and became a student of Prof. Joan Havill at at “Guildhall School of Music and Drama” in London with the Turkish Republic of Northern Cyprus scholarship. She graduated from the said school with AGSM and ARCM  diplolmas with the rare title of “Concert Pianist”. She has given concerts and recitals at around 60 different countries to date. Her CDs include live recording from Wigmore Hall under the label Recbysaatchi and Sweet waters of europe EMI Ak muzik Turkey.
